Stablecoins
As stablecoins inch closer to mass adoption, major economies are rolling out regulatory frameworks to govern their use, structure, and impact on financial systems.
- These are cryptoassets pegged to fiat currencies and backed by real-world reserves.
- Stablecoins enable faster, programmable payments and are emerging as digital financial rails for both traditional and decentralized systems.
- United States Passed the GENIUS Act, requiring fiat-backed stablecoins to maintain 1:1 reserves in high-quality liquid assets.
